We caught up with Chief car designer for Italdesign, Filippo Perini at the Concorso Italiano. Perini talks about designing Lamborghini cars and being the chief designer for Ital design. Perini is an engineer and a car designer. He wanted to be a car designer, but his Mother requested he become an engineer first.
